Conclusion Meanings:

'Substantiated': The alleged conduct occurred and it violated the rules. The NYPD has discretion over what, if any, discipline is imposed.
'Unsubstantiated': or 'Unable to Determine' - CCRB has fully investigated but could not affirmatively conclude both that the conduct occurred and that it broke the rules.

Lawsuits

Named in 2 known lawsuits, $3,000 total settlements.

Oyebde, Victor vs City of New York, et al.
Case # 16CV04658, U.S. District Court - Eastern District NY, August 30, 2016, ended April 13, 2017
$3,000 Settlement
Complaint
Description: Defendant Officers went to Plaintiff's house, entered the apartment without consent, and arrested Plaintiff as a robbery suspect. Defendant officers interrogated Plaintiff for hours without his parents or lawyer present and then eventually released him without charges.
